Silver Sage Elementary School is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Boise, Ada County. The school has 329 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Joint School District No. 2 school district. It serves grades Pre-Kโ5 in a suburban setting. The school employs 19.3 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 17.1:1. 47% of students are proficient in reading. 42% are proficient in maths. Silver Sage Elementary School enrolls 329 students across grades Pre-Kโ5. The student body is 52% male and 48% female. A teaching staff of 19.3 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 17.1: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 61% White, 13% Black or African American and 11% Hispanic or Latino.

147 of the school's 329 students (45%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 108 qualify for free lunch and 39 for a reduced price. The school participates in the National School Lunch Program.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
Silver Sage Elementary School is located in a suburban setting (NCES locale: Suburb, Large).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families. For civic and policy purposes, the school sits in congressional district ID-10, state senate district 21, state house district 21.
Silver Sage Elementary School is one of 61 schools in JOINT SCHOOL DISTRICT NO. 2, based in MERIDIAN, Idaho. The district serves 38,740 students district-wide and employs 2,199 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 329 students, Silver Sage Elementary School is smaller than the district average of about 635 students per school.
